Alhambra
a fortified Moorish palace built near Granada by Muslim kings in the Middle Ages
-
Bastille
a fortress built in Paris in the 14th century and used as a prison in the 17th and 18th centuries; it was destroyed July 14, 1789 at the start of the French Revolution
-
Tower of London
a fortress in London on the Thames; used as a palace and a state prison and now as a museum containing the crown jewels
-
Machu Picchu
Inca fortress city in the Andes in Peru discovered in 1911; it may have been built in the 15th century
